  • Complete description

    Vintage Description:

    The 2020 Pinot Noir is pure, precise and intense on the more classic, coolish and noble nose that shows a spellbinding purity, intensity and balance. Absolutely marvelous. Full-bodied, round and intense on the palate, this is a generously juicy, ripe yet fine and concentrated, also refreshingly salty and crystalline Pinot with a tight, sustainable structure and an enormously long and intense finish. This is a highlight of the Gantenbein Saga. (Stephan Reinhardt - Robert Parker's Wine Advocate, June 2022)

    vineyard:

    The vineyards are located around the winery in the small village of Fläsch in the Graubünden Rhine Valley.

    Soil:

    Bündner slate & limestone

    Vine training:

    Planting density of 8,000 vines/ha

    Ertrag:

    25-30 hl/ha

    Ernte:

    Hand picked in numerous passes and with several meticulous selections.

    Vinification:

    The grapes were de-stemmed, 10 days cold macerated as whole berries and 14 days fermented in open wooden cuves. In the cellar, the flow of the grapes and the juice is based on the force of gravity which means that neither pumps nor filters are needed.

    Ageing:

    12 months in new Burgundy pièces (228l) made from French oak.

    Abfüllung:

    March 2022, unfined and without fitltration
